Why Use a Stereo Microscope? A stereo microscope provides critical advantages over naked eye inspection for quality control. Magnifies surface details 10-40x larger than visible to human eye. Creates a 3D view of surface parts. Allows precise detection of minute defects impossible to see otherwise.
